1. Discover Local Brews at Tibetan Bars: A Taste of Tradition

When it comes to experiencing Lhasa nightlife, one cannot overlook the unique Tibetan bars that line the streets. These bars, often adorned with traditional decor, offer a variety of local brews and spirits that encapsulate the essence of Tibetan Culture. For instance, do not miss trying chang, a mildly alcoholic Tibetan barley beer that locals enjoy.

In addition to the unique drinks, many bars provide a vibrant atmosphere, complete with warm hospitality and opportunities to mingle with both locals and travelers. As the night deepens, the energy around these bars transforms, making them perfect for a social evening. Plus, the cultural ambiance creates a perfect backdrop for lighthearted conversations and enjoying the regional traditions.

3. Stroll the Barkhor Street: Vibrant Night Market Adventure

Strolling along Barkhor Street is a must when exploring Lhasa nightlife. This bustling market transforms into a vibrant night market as the sun sets. Vendors display a variety of local handicrafts, from intricate thangka paintings to handmade jewelry. You can truly immerse yourself in Tibetan Culture through its crafts and traditions.

As you navigate through the vibrant stalls, take advantage of the chance to sample local snacks and delicacies. The aromas of fresh Tibetan bread or drey (Tibetan fried dumplings) fill the air, tempting visitors to indulge. Additionally, the lively atmosphere, combined with friendly locals, makes your visit to Barkhor Street unforgettable. So, be sure to wander and soak in the sights and sounds!

4. Sip on Butter Tea at Local Teahouses: An Evening Ritual

When exploring Lhasa nightlife, indulging in a warm cup of butter tea is an essential experience. Known as “po cha”, this traditional drink plays a significant role in Tibetan Culture and hospitality. At local teahouses, you can not only enjoy the comforting flavors but also immerse yourself in the atmosphere.

As you enter these cozy spots, the aroma of freshly brewed tea fills the air. Typically, tables are lively, with locals gathering to converse and share stories. Additionally, many teahouses offer snacks, which pair perfectly with the rich butter tea. Don’t miss out! This beverage is deeply nourishing, especially in the cooler evening hours.

Moreover, sipping butter tea is more than just hydration. It’s a ritual that brings people together, creating a communal feeling. Therefore, whether you are visiting with friends or making new acquaintances, this evening pastime is a lovely way to experience Tibetan hospitality.
